    BIBLIONIX
    Greetings, readers! I just returned from the bi-weekly Biblionix reading group at the High School. We were a bit small today, with many members on field trips and such, but we still enjoyed the time. Some of the books being read include: Gone With the Wind, Pride & Prejudice, Jane Eyre, the Discworld series, Harry Potter V, and others, though today we did seem to focus on the classics. We discussed rewritten fairy tales (Beauty, Ella Enchanted, etc.), Disney interpretations of fairy tales, novelized mythology (Quiver, Goddess of Yesterday, etc.), and just some other books: Waifs & Strays, Reading Lolita in Tehran, With Their Eyes, Wise Women, and Spoken Word Revolution.
